The MetroMapper 2.5G is a multi-service framer capable of mapping
datacom traffic into SONET/SDH transport payloads. On the line side, the
MetroMapper 2.5G supports protected STS-48/STM-16 and STS-12/
STM-4 interfaces. On the client side, one OIF SPI-3 with up to 128 logical
channels are provided. Data from the SPI-3 interface is encapsulated by
either the GFP-F, LAPS (X.85/.86) or PPP mapping scheme. Low-order and
high-order virtual concatenation (VCAT) with Link Capacity Adjustment
Schemes (LCAS) for up to 128 virtual concatenated channels is supported.
MetroMapper 2.5G provides Ethernet VLAN ID processing and enables
MPLS label update processing.

F e a t u r e s
Framer
■
Multi-Rate SONET/SDH framer with STS/AU and VT/TU pointer
processing capabilities
■
Processes a single STS-48/STM-16 or a quad STS-12/STM-4,
STS-3/STM-1
■
Payload Pointer interpretation and generation
■
Provides full performance monitoring for high- and low-order paths
■
Provides high-order and low-order virtual concatenation according to
ITU-T G.707
■
Supports up to 128 virtual concatenated groups (VCG)
■
Flexible concatenation of up to 48 high-order paths and up to 64 low-order
paths into any virtual concatenation group
■
Supports up to 1344 VT1.5/TU-11 or 1008 VT2/TU-12 low-order paths
■
Provides following mapping schemes:
– AU-4 / VC-4 / TUG-3
– AU-4 / VC-4 / TUG-3 / TUG-2
– AU-3 / VC-3 or STS-1 / STS-SPE
■
External buffer for up to 64 ms differential delay compensation

■
Fully integrated support for the Link Capacity Adjustment Scheme (LCAS)
protocol according to ITU-T G. 7042

■
Supports 1+1 line protection
■
TOH/POH add/drop interface
■
Fully SONET/SDH compliant
Encapsulation/Decapsulation
■
Provides GFP-F mapping according to T1X1.5/
ITU-T G. 7041
■
PPP processing according to IETF RFC 1662
■
LAPS processing according to ITU-T X.85 + X.86
■
128 logical channels, can be independently
configured
■
PPP protocol support: MPLS Unicast & IP Version 4/6
■
LAPS protocol support: Ethernet and IP Version 4/6
■
GFP Client management frame insertion/detection
SPI-3 Interface
■
128 logical channels running in 32 bit mode
■
Packet mode with variable block length
■
Interleaved channel mode
Ethernet
■
Enables Ethernet via VLAN tagging
– VLAN update including tag, retag and change of
VLAN IDs
– performs 512-4096 entry (port, VLAN) lookup
– supports VLAN double tagging
Diagnostics
■
Various loop back modes for system debugging
implemented
Interfaces
■
Source synchronous STS-48/STM-16 or quad
STS-12/STM-4 interfaces for working and protected
links operating at 622 MHz LVDS or 78 MHz LVTTL
■
TOH/POH add/drop interface
■
OIF compliant SPI-3 interface
■
Memory Interface including two DDR-SRAM and
optionally 1 ZBT SRAM interface for L2 update
function
■
66 MHz CPU interface
■
IEEE 1149.1 JTAG boundary scan interface
